8. The Old Guard Are Done

You probably learned of the rumours a long time ago; Triple H and Stephanie McMahon despise both Bruce Prichard and Kevin Dunn, and were they ever to take over WWE, the dinosaurs would be gone.

Except Triple H and Stephanie McMahon have taken over WWE, and Bruce Prichard and Kevin Dunn remain employed.

This comes as shock to your writer, too. There's no arrogant suggestion that you were all uninformed enough to think it; the "Everybody" is quite literal in this case.

Bryan Alvarez of the Wrestling Observer reported that Kevin Dunn wasn't hovering over the controls as everybody but Vince McMahon bemoaned his nausea-inducing style. Many within the company are in favour of it, for some f*ckin' reason. Triple H even personally mentioned Dunn as an integral part of continuing WWE's legacy.

That said, Triple H can't change everything dramatically because what message would it send? WWE is supposed to be and is the market leader. If he were to imply that it was sh*tty, he'd be saying the quiet part loud and impacting the perception of the company. If Dunn is going, it can't happen yet.

Prichard is different because this turnaround isn't solely the doing of 'Papa H'; after scary declines in 2020, ratings improved to an impressive degree long before the unthinkable happened, and Prichard's increased creative influence is a not inconsiderable part of that.
